>> Yes. Noticed this bug about a week ago. I like the new look of Firefox 29,
>> but this just spoils it. Ran all updates in Lubuntu 14.04 on several
>> different machines (Dell Dimension 2400, Dell OptiPlex GX520, HP d220 MT)
>> and Firefox has the exact problem described in the bug.
>>
>> I attempted to fix with different fonts, toggling settings in about:config
>> (browser.urlbar.trimURLs and browser.urlbar.formatting.enabled),
>> modifying
>> userChrome-example.css - the only thing I've found so far that is
>> guaranteed
>> to work is not updating Firefox to 29.
>>
>> I am successfully running Firefox 28 (with no black and gray bar) on four
>> other Lubuntu 14.04 machines; an HP Pavilion Slimline s3707c, a Toshiba
>> Satellite P3050, HP Pavilion f1703 and a Dell Dimension 8300.
